Office Manager/Administrative Assistant
Phillips Black, Inc., seeks highly motivated applicants who are interested in assisting in the defense of persons facing the severest penalties under law to join our team in Philadelphia as an Office Manager handling administrative support for the Organization.
Phillips Black is a 501(c)3 non-profit, public interest law practice. We represent people across the country sentenced to death and death by incarceration. We also contribute to research, training, and scholarship on post-conviction issues.
Position Description
The Office Manager / Administrative Assistant plays a critical role supporting organizational operations and case management. This position supports administrative and operational functions essential to the organization (including onboarding and offboarding employees, administering employee benefits and office support) and assists with clerical duties (including receiving and processing records and files, sending and processing mail, and filing court documents).
The position is full-time, requiring forty hours per week, and is hybrid, with a minimum of three days each week in our Philadelphia office. This role offers substantial hands-on experience in criminal law, post-conviction litigation, and nonprofit operations.
Responsibilities
Administrative and Clerical support is the primary responsibility for this position, with significant involvement in office and nonprofit management.
